Housing & Real Estate

The housing stock in Shupe predominantly consists of single-family detached homes, with a notable prevalence of ranch-style, split-level, and traditional two-story dwellings built from the 1960s through the 1990s. Lot sizes are typically generous, offering ample yard space, driveways, and often featuring mature landscaping. The median home value of $155,900 positions Shupe as an affordable and value-driven market within the broader Wytheville area, providing significant entry-point opportunities for first-time homebuyers and those seeking solid value without sacrificing space or community amenities.

Ownership is the dominant model in Shupe, contributing to the neighborhood's stability and long-term resident base. While the majority of units are owner-occupied, there is a modest segment of rental properties, often single-family homes owned by local investors. Recent market trends show steady demand, with homes in good condition and priced appropriately moving at a reliable pace. The market here is less volatile than national averages, appealing to buyers looking for predictability and long-term equity growth in a manageable real estate environment.

Schools & Education

Shupe is served by the Wythe County Public Schools system, a district known for its community-focused approach and solid academic foundations. Students in the neighborhood typically attend Spiller Elementary School, Scott Memorial Middle School, and George Wythe High School. These schools are well-regarded within the community, offering a range of standard academic programs, extracurricular activities, and sports, fostering a strong sense of local pride and identity from a young age.

The district provides a stable and consistent educational environment, which is a significant draw for families settling in Shupe. For those seeking alternative educational paths, the town of Wytheville is also home to several private Christian academies. Furthermore, the proximity to Wytheville Community College (WCC) offers residents, including high school students through dual-enrollment programs, accessible pathways to higher education, workforce training, and continuing education, adding a valuable layer to the area's educational landscape.

Shupe Market Data

MetricValueSource
Median Home Price$156KU.S. Census ACS 2022
Median Gross Rent$651/moU.S. Census ACS 2022
Median Household Income$49KU.S. Census ACS 2022
Homeownership Rate66.8%U.S. Census ACS 2022
Renter-Occupied33.1%U.S. Census ACS 2022
Rental Vacancy Rate0.0%U.S. Census ACS 2022
Market TypeSeller'sU.S. Census ACS 2022
Primary ZIP Code24382
